An ice cube at an unknown temperature is added to 25.0 g of liquid H2O at 40.0 °C. The final temperature of the 29.3 g equilibrated mixture is 21.5 °C. What was the original temperature of the ice cube?
[Cp (J/g•°C) water = 4.184, ice = 2.06, ∆H°fusion = 333 J/g]
A.
–6.5 °C
B.✓ Correct
–13.1 °C
C.
–35.3 °C
D.
–56.8 °C
